Output 18fcf05a5eb21399cb8e17a14d0658f52a0a76edd272b113ac2f062e3cca39e6:0

value
43470486
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2e121fa90fcb185ebeeafacdb44210ef7e02d542 OP_EQUAL
address
35tcid5YviqQKJHq6DDmNnzpV8rsMazQWQ
transaction
18fcf05a5eb21399cb8e17a14d0658f52a0a76edd272b113ac2f062e3cca39e6
spent
true